Fixing Volvo blind spot information system

This bulletin applies to 2016-2017 Volvo XC90, 2017 S90/V90/V90CC and 2018 S90 vehicles.

The blind spot information system (BLIS) may not work and a text window and warning symbol message may be seen. This affects SODL/SODR (side object detection left/right) and SOD (side object detection).

If a warning message “BITS system service required” occurs in the DIM together with DTC S0DR-U023292 and/or SODL-U023392 software, perform an upgrade to the software according to TJ31543.
